RCAT Hedge Fund Activity: Q4 2022 in Review

37 of the 6,221 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Red Cat Holdings (RCAT) for Q4 2022, worth a combined $3.56M — down 58% from $8.44M a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 10 funds opened new RCAT positions and 8 closed out — a net gain of 2 holders — while 8 added to existing stakes and 5 trimmed.

The largest buyer was UMB Bank, adding an estimated $124K. The largest seller was Uniplan Investment Counsel, exiting entirely with an estimated $1.86M sold.
